For international students who transitioned into tech, landing that first internship in North America can be especially challenging. Unlike students with a traditional CS background, career changers often face a later start in technical training and may not fit the typical mold recruiters are used to. But that doesn’t mean there are no opportunities—the key is to build real competitiveness and learn how to showcase it effectively.
Project experience is the most important asset for career changers. Whether you learned through a bootcamp, self-study, or coursework, if you’ve built something functional, it’s worth showing. Many companies care more about whether you can complete a project independently than whether you hold a CS degree. So start early—build and refine projects over time. Even a simple website can grow into a more advanced product by integrating a database, user authentication, API design, and deployment. These elements make your work more compelling to interviewers.
Your resume should highlight these projects clearly—don’t just say “built a to-do app.” Be specific: “Built a full-stack web app using React and Node.js, implemented user registration and persistent data storage, deployed on Render.” Even personal projects should read like complete, professional products that reflect your problem-solving and technical skills.

When it comes to technical interviews, practicing coding problems is still a must, but do it strategically. If you're targeting front-end roles, focus on JavaScript, DOM manipulation, and common coding challenges. For back-end roles, practice SQL, data modeling, and basic system design. Don’t get overwhelmed by the hardest problems—mastering the basics is far more effective at this stage.
As a career changer, it’s also important to diversify your job search strategy. In addition to applying on platforms like LinkedIn and Indeed, consider reaching out to early-stage startups that are open to junior talent. Contributing to open-source projects on GitHub is another great way to build real-world experience and demonstrate your skills. Use professional networking platforms to connect with others, especially those who have made similar transitions. Share your story—why you changed careers, how you’ve prepared. People are often willing to help, especially if they’ve walked the same path.
Above all, maintain a resilient mindset. Many people apply to dozens of positions in their first year without results. But if you stay consistent, the difference between who you are now and who you’ll be in a year is dramatic. Switching to tech isn’t a shortcut—it’s a real path that can lead to a rewarding technical career. Keep learning, keep building, keep showing up. Every step counts, and eventually, it leads to that life-changing first internship.